Special Education Teacher - Developmental Communication Classroom (DCC)
Exempt
SiteMontrose High School
Direct SupervisorBuilding Principal
Contracted Length Term178 Days
Salary ScheduleTeacher (Range $50,016 - $79,886 based on 25/26 salary schedule, education and experience)
Start DateAugust 12, 2026

We are also proud to offer students access to the MCSD Career Pathways Program, which helps them envision their future selves. This program provides a flexible roadmap to success, offering early on‑ramps to a variety of career and college options while honoring all postsecondary goals, including military service, technical training, certification programs, college, and direct entry into the workforce. Career Pathways also reflects our commitment to developing local talent by supporting students who choose to live and work in the Montrose and Olathe communities after graduation.
